Casement Windows

Rather than opening by pulling or pushing, like double-hung windows, casement windows open from the side by with hinges. They are available in various sizes shapes, styles, and materials. They can be used as a part of an installation of larger windows or as a separate unit. Depending on the handing, they can be hung from either the left or right or from the top (sometimes called an awning window).

Casement windows are designed to close securely and seal properly. This helps reduce the loss of air and helps save money on energy bills. They let you be able to see clearly, which means you can appreciate your surroundings. This creates a seamless connection between the indoors and the outdoor.

Casement windows are great for places where it is difficult to lift a traditional sash, such for above kitchen countertops or sinks. They can also be opened at any level and you can take pleasure in fresh air or take in some fresh oxygen.

Double Hung Windows

There are a myriad of alternatives to replace your windows, regardless of whether you want to do it for aesthetics or comfort. Selecting the right type of window is crucial because it determines how much air will be allowed into your home, and how well it is well-insulated. Casement windows, bay and bow windows double-hung windows, and sliding windows are all forms of windows. Double-hung windows have many advantages like energy efficiency and practicality.

Double-hung windows are equipped with two operable sashes which can be opened from the top and bottom. This ensures maximum airflow and is also simple to maintain.  cambridge windows and doors  can also customize them with oriel or reverse Oriel configurations.

Single-hung windows are similar to sliding windows, however only one sash opens. This is useful when a wide opening may not be necessary or desired. However, this isn't ideal during winter when warm air rises, which can cause drafts in your home.

In the summer, both the top and bottom of the double-hung windows can be opened. Additionally they can be slid open to let cold air out during the winter. This can help in reducing energy costs by allowing the cold air to be let out and the warm air inside to be heated.

Vinyl Windows

Vinyl windows are well-insulated, which means that they provide comfort and energy savings throughout the year. They can help homeowners maintain their home's beauty and reduce their carbon footprint. They are also easy to clean and they resist scratches and dent. They are available in a range of beautiful finishes that include wood grains.
